Manchester City manager, Pep Guardiola, has admitted his team cannot afford to drop any more points in the Premier League title race.
The champions are looking to secure the league trophy for an unprecedented fourth consecutive season.
Currently, Arsenal sits atop with 71 points and Liverpool trailing in second place with same points but separatd in goal difference. City, however, are in third place with 70 points.

City will play Luton Town first, before Liverpool host Crystal Palace and Aston Villa travel to Arsenal on Sunday.
“The Premier League is so important. I expect a game similar to the Premier League when we won 2-1 at the end of the FA Cup. We have to be ready.
“We’re fighting for the title, we cannot drop points,” Guardiola told reporters today.
